WebStructure of the hydrazone functional group Hydrazones are a class of organic compounds with the structure R1R2C=N−NH2. [1] They are related to ketones and aldehydes by the replacement of the oxygen =O with the = N−NH2 functional group. They are formed usually by the action of hydrazine on ketones or aldehydes. WebFeb 7, 2024 · What are Aldehydes and Ketones? Aldehydes are the first oxidation products of primary alcohols. The functional group in aldehydes is the formyl group (-CHO). The aldehyde group is always present at the terminal carbon of the chain. Ketones are the first oxidation products of secondary alcohols.

WebAldehydes and Ketones. Aldehydes and ketones have a carbonyl group (C=O) as a functional group. A ketone has two alkyl or aryl groups attached to the carbonyl carbon (RCOR’).
